The Healthcare Team at Abbeycare

Jane Dudgeon BSC, RD, Adv. Dip. Diet Practice (Dietician)

Good nutrition is an essential part of the Abbeycare programme, helping the body to deal with detox, aid recovery and improve mood. As well as receiving nutritious meals and snacks throughout the programme, you can speak to a Dietician if you require specific advice on any aspect of your diet.

I have worked as a Dietician for the past 16 years and is registered with the Health Professions Council, ensuring competency to practice and up-to-date knowledge and skills are maintained.

As well as working in the NHS since qualifying, I have worked on a freelance basis for the past 5 years. This involves working with clients on a one-to-one basis, or in groups, advising on nutritional issues such as healthy eating, weight loss, weight gain, eating disorders, Diabetes, cancer, food intolerances and artificial nutrition support. I also have experience as a lecturer in nutrition.

My role at Abbeycare is to individually assess nutritional status, take a detailed dietary history and agree short and long term nutritional goals based on this assessment. Advice is specifically tailored to your individual requirement, situation and current nutritional status, relevant to the Abbeycare programme , and ultimately aims to maximise health and well being whilst at Abbeycare, and for the future.
